I didn't think a book could be better than Scarlet Princess... until Tarnished Crown came along.

Rowan’s penchant for landing herself in almighty trouble continues in this epic second instalment of the Lochlann Feuds series.

Written from Rowan's POV, we explore more of the mysterious Socair kingdom and encounter dangerous fights, evil opponents and political plots galore!
However, with hilarious banter, saunas, cats and a lot of butt chat, TC definitely has moments that made me laugh out loud.

As always the Queens of the Cliffhanger (I'm going to make this nickname stick!) keep us guessing until the very end. They can probably hear my frustrated screams all the way across the sea.

I can't wait for Obsidian Throne! Like actually can't wait. Can we have it now please? 💜💜

The fourth - and, to date, final - entry in L.G. Estrella's 'Unconventional Heroes' series, which came across largely (to me, at least) as three or even four books in some, with distinct cuts between each of the various sections as follows:

1) Rescuing a princess from a powerful crime lord
2) Dealing with a rampaging horde of goblins that are about to overrun a dwarf kingdom
3) Recovering the lost Sky City from a different dimension
4) The start of a war, fought over the possession of that Sky City in the first instance.

AS in the previous three entries in the series, this also seems to end with Timmy's, ummm, 'entourage' expanding ever and ever larger - I would not be at all surprised to find who was a secondary character here to become a primary character in further entries.

Of which, I assume (and hope) there will be more ... ?
